Features and Specifications
The Wacom Intuos Drawing Tablet boasts several impressive specifications:
- Pressure sensitivity of up to 8192 levels, allowing for precise control over brush strokes.
- Smart stylus with ergonomic design, featuring a replacement nibs for varied effects.
- Customizable shortcut keys, which streamline workflow by providing quick access to frequently used functions.
- Compatibility with various operating systems, including Windows and macOS, as well as major creative software.
These features collectively enhance the digital art creation process, catering to both beginners and seasoned artists.
Differences between Various Models
The Wacom Intuos series includes different models with unique features. The standard Wacom Intuos is perfect for beginners, offering essential functionality at an affordable price. In contrast, the Wacom Intuos Pro is designed for professional artists, featuring advanced capabilities such as tilt recognition and customizable touch ring controls. The Wacom Intuos Comic, on the other hand, is tailored for comic artists, providing integrated software specifically for comic creation.

Initial Setup Process
Setting up the Wacom Intuos involves several simple steps:
- Unbox the tablet and stylus, ensuring all components are present.
- Connect the tablet to your computer using the provided USB cable.
- Power on the tablet and prepare for driver installation.
Installing Drivers and Software
To ensure optimal performance, students must install the necessary drivers and software:
- Visit the Wacom support website and download the latest drivers for your tablet model.
- Follow the on-screen instructions to complete the installation process.
- Restart your computer to finalize the setup.
Customizing Tablet Settings, Wacom Intuos Drawing Tablet for Digital Art Students
Students can customize their tablet settings to enhance their art applications:
- Access the Wacom Tablet Properties to set up shortcuts and customize pressure settings.
- Configure express keys for quick access to frequently used functions.
- Adjust the mapping settings to optimize the tablet area to the screen size.
These customization options help tailor the tablet to individual preferences and workflows.

Common Issues and Troubleshooting Steps
Users may encounter common issues, such as connectivity problems or stylus calibration errors. Troubleshooting steps include:
- Checking USB connections and ensuring the tablet is properly powered.
- Reinstalling drivers if the tablet is not recognized by the computer.
- Calibrating the stylus through the Wacom Tablet Properties settings.
